Suivi conso EDF avec notre framboise

Panneaux solaire, éoliennes, énergie hydraulique seront régulés par un Raspberry Pi

Modérateur : Francois

nexen
Raspinaute
Messages : 175
Enregistré le : lun. 29 sept. 2014 13:58

Re: Suivi conso EDF avec notre framboise

Message par nexen » mar. 28 oct. 2014 09:26

Bonjour,
Mon POC (Proof of Concept. Etape de valdation concrète dans la mise en place d'un projet) pour les DS18B0 et fait avec le test de la bobine de cable téléphonique (Longueur estimé : 30m. Le cablage est un mode 3 fils sans filtre (pas de condo). au bout du cable : une prise téléphone murale + une prise téléphone avec dedans une ds18B20. Lors de mes recherches, J'ai trouvé cette idée sur un site web mais je n'ai pas encore eu le temps de l'apliqué car ce n'est pas moi qui ai fait l'installation téléphonique de la maison et la boite de dérivation contenant les fils téléphones est dans l'isolation du toit ... à retrouvé donc ;)

En ce moment j'ai un Rpi sur ma VMC (doubleFlux) avec 8 sondes (dont 7 en pieuvre) DS18B20 chacune étant sur des cables 3*0.5 dont la longueur mini est de 50cm avec une sonde de 3m. Elles fonctionnent depuis plus de 1 an sans pb .. Mon script perl tourne toutes les minutes pour généré un XML pour mon web et il enregistre les valeurs en base toutes les 5 minutes.

Sinon j'ai testé des sondes LM35 avec les xbee ;) mais c'est plus cher et plus long :)

mikebzh44
Raspinaute
Messages : 359
Enregistré le : ven. 19 sept. 2014 09:47

Re: Suivi conso EDF avec notre framboise

Message par mikebzh44 » jeu. 13 nov. 2014 10:12

Voilà, je me suis lancé !

Hier, j'ai été acheté les composants (résistances, optocoupleur) et tous le matos (breadboard, fils M/M et M/F).
Ce matin, j'ai suivi à la lettre ce montage et donc ces schémas :

Image

Image

J'ai ensuite configuré le RPi avec les instructions de ce tutoriel.

Puis, confiant de mon travail, j'ai connecté ma breadboard au RPi (éteint bien sur) et à mon compteur EDF (qui a déjà 2 fils de connectés sur les bornes téléinfo et qui sont raccordé à un TyWatt 500).

Puis je rallume le RPi, je me connecte en SSH dessus, je teste la lecture :

Code : Tout sélectionner

sudo cat /dev/ttyAMA0
Mais rien ne se passe et la console SSH se bloque, plus possible de saisir quelque chose, j'ouvre une autre connexion SSH mais pareil, je commence à taper une commande puis plus rien :(

Je débranche le RPi, débranche les 2 fils d'arrivée du compteur sur la breadboard, je redémarre le RPi mais il n'est plus joignable ni pingable (par contre, ma Freebox V6 me dit qu'il est connecté au réseau). Et sur la carte, la LED rouge est allumée et la LED verte clignote à peine (un flash à peine visible).

Je vais le rebrancher ce soir sur une TV pour voir les étapes du boot mais j'aurai réussi à le griller ?

Par rapport à ce montage, et avant de le rebrancher, vaut-il mieux que je débranche les 2 fils qui utilise déjà le téléinfo du compteur ?

Y a moyen de tester le montage sans le brancher au RPi en regardant au multimètre si quelque chose bouge ?

Je pourrais intégrer une LED dans le montage pour qu'elle clignote quand l'info passe ? Si oui, où, quelle puissance, ... ?

Merci de votre aide ou de vos idées / conseils ;)
RPi 3 sous Raspbian : connecté au compteur EDF pour la téléinfo
RPi 3 : framboise de test pour OSMC, OpenELEC, LibreELEC, Retrogaming
Stockage : ReadyNAS-RN102 2 x 4 To en miroir

mikebzh44
Raspinaute
Messages : 359
Enregistré le : ven. 19 sept. 2014 09:47

Re: Suivi conso EDF avec notre framboise

Message par mikebzh44 » jeu. 13 nov. 2014 20:49

C'est bon, j'avais dû me planter dans les branchements.

Là, j'ai viré la résistance R2 car j'ai vu sur certains forum qu'elle était inutile et ça marche :

Code : Tout sélectionner

pi@rpiconso ~ $ sudo stty -F /dev/ttyAMA0 1200 sane evenp parenb cs7 -crtscts
pi@rpiconso ~ $ sudo cat /dev/ttyAMA0



ADCO 040422149039 =

OPTARIF HC.. <

ISOUSC 45 ?

HCHC 041443181

HCHP 053020234 &

PTEC HP..

IINST 002 Y

IMAX 047 J

PAPP 00540 *

HHPHC A ,
Reste plus qu'à stocker les infos et rendre accessible tout ça, surement avec http://openenergymonitor.org/emon/ et http://emoncms.org/
RPi 3 sous Raspbian : connecté au compteur EDF pour la téléinfo
RPi 3 : framboise de test pour OSMC, OpenELEC, LibreELEC, Retrogaming
Stockage : ReadyNAS-RN102 2 x 4 To en miroir

mikebzh44
Raspinaute
Messages : 359
Enregistré le : ven. 19 sept. 2014 09:47

Re: Suivi conso EDF avec notre framboise

Message par mikebzh44 » ven. 14 nov. 2014 09:42

2 petites photos de l'installation provisoire :

Image

Image

En suivant ce tuto, j'ai bien les infos qui remontent dans emoncms :

Image

Reste à comprendre comment configure les entrées, leur appliquer les bonnes transformations pour en faire des graphiques ou des tableaux de bord, et ça pour l'instant, j'ai rien compris :(
RPi 3 sous Raspbian : connecté au compteur EDF pour la téléinfo
RPi 3 : framboise de test pour OSMC, OpenELEC, LibreELEC, Retrogaming
Stockage : ReadyNAS-RN102 2 x 4 To en miroir

domi
Administrateur
Messages : 2212
Enregistré le : mer. 17 sept. 2014 18:12
Localisation : Seine et Marne

Re: Suivi conso EDF avec notre framboise

Message par domi » ven. 14 nov. 2014 16:59

Très intéressant ce sujet,

Peut-être une idée de projet pour les suites de mes expériences avec le Raspberry :P

mikebzh44
Raspinaute
Messages : 359
Enregistré le : ven. 19 sept. 2014 09:47

Re: Suivi conso EDF avec notre framboise

Message par mikebzh44 » ven. 14 nov. 2014 17:24

Bon, j'arrive juste à sorti un pauvre graphique de la conso instantanée :

Image

On voit bien qu'à 17:00 le programmateur 2 zones change la consigne des chauffages :D

Mais dans le WE, je vais passer sur un hébergement des données sur base MySQL ou SQLite en suivant ce tuto :

http://www.magdiblog.fr/gpio/teleinfo-e ... lectrique/

Car je ne m'en sort pas avec les graphiques de emoncms.

Là, je viens de commander 4 sondes DS18B20 pour monitorer quelques températures (congélo, garage, extérieur).
RPi 3 sous Raspbian : connecté au compteur EDF pour la téléinfo
RPi 3 : framboise de test pour OSMC, OpenELEC, LibreELEC, Retrogaming
Stockage : ReadyNAS-RN102 2 x 4 To en miroir

mikebzh44
Raspinaute
Messages : 359
Enregistré le : ven. 19 sept. 2014 09:47

Re: Suivi conso EDF avec notre framboise

Message par mikebzh44 » dim. 16 nov. 2014 17:08

Base MySQL alimentée, graphiques Google OK :

Image

Il va falloir se faire un beau tableau de bord avec drill down maintenant ;)
RPi 3 sous Raspbian : connecté au compteur EDF pour la téléinfo
RPi 3 : framboise de test pour OSMC, OpenELEC, LibreELEC, Retrogaming
Stockage : ReadyNAS-RN102 2 x 4 To en miroir

mikebzh44
Raspinaute
Messages : 359
Enregistré le : ven. 19 sept. 2014 09:47

Re: Suivi conso EDF avec notre framboise

Message par mikebzh44 » ven. 16 janv. 2015 17:25

Graphiques interactif avec drill-down pour la conso électrique (avec la T° moyenne en rouge) :

Au niveau année :

Image

Quand ond clique sur une année, on descend au niveau du mois (bon, là, on est en janvier donc le graphique ne bouge pas) puis on descend au niveau d'une journée :

Image

Et en cliquant sur la journée, on descend au niveau de l'heure :

Image

J'ai le même genre de graphique pour les températures (Min / Moy / Max) :

Image
RPi 3 sous Raspbian : connecté au compteur EDF pour la téléinfo
RPi 3 : framboise de test pour OSMC, OpenELEC, LibreELEC, Retrogaming
Stockage : ReadyNAS-RN102 2 x 4 To en miroir

Avatar du membre
vague nerd
Modérateur
Messages : 1465
Enregistré le : mar. 14 oct. 2014 11:42
Localisation : France !

Re: Suivi conso EDF avec notre framboise

Message par vague nerd » ven. 16 janv. 2015 17:58

Merci du partage.

Cdt.
Cordialement,

Vague Nerd

matthieuf
Messages : 1
Enregistré le : sam. 21 mars 2015 08:48

Re: Suivi conso EDF avec notre framboise

Message par matthieuf » dim. 22 mars 2015 21:59

Bonjour,

Pour ma part, je vais faire autrement, car la boite EDF est sur la voie publique :

- une pince ampérométrique autour d'un des câbles d'arrivée EDF (phase ou neutre, au choix)
- un petit montage pour transformer la variation d'intensité en variation de tension (voir http://openenergymonitor.org/emon/build ... -interface)
- un MCP3008 pour convertir la tension en valeur numérique (10 bits soit 1024 valeurs possibles, soit une précision de 0,1%, amplement suffisant et surement plus précis que ne l'est la pince)
- Un soft python à coder (ce sera l'occasion de m'y mettre...) pour collecter ces valeurs et alimenter google.

Est ce que quelqu'un a testé ?

Répondre

Retourner vers « Gérer l'énergie »